    very standard fold 100bb deep. if you got a read, use it. the first guy is right that the flop very big lead is a massive warning sign and really you should just fold there. turn is a clear fold.

    this is not results orientated : a calling station wakes up makes two ridiculously big bets in a 4way pot? what you think he has aq? maybe, but his range for calling preflop includes just as many 8s as aces. his range for making huge bets has many many more 8s than aces, and possibly zero aces except a8.
